Deep brain stimulation (DBS) involves neurosurgical placement of electrodes in specific areas of the brain to help regulate abnormal brain activity. It is typically performed in specialized medical centers by neurosurgeons and neurologists experienced in DBS. Patients are evaluated for eligibility based on their medical history and symptoms before undergoing the surgical procedure.
